A moderate heat signature is currently being picked up by satellites over a 150-hectare (371-acre) wildfire that remains active near Camporeale, Italy. Having started on August 29, 2026, the blaze has generated 10 distinct heat detections over the past 48 hours, highlighting the ongoing spread and activity of the front.

This incident unfolds during the region's typical fire season, which spans from June to October. The wider landscape is already heavily impacted, with 93,665 hectares having burned across the country so far in 2026, a figure that sits 64% above the two-decade average.
